Featuring: The MARCIA GUDERIAN Trio ( MG3 ) MARCIA GUDERIAN: vocals, 6 & 12 string acoustic guitar JOHN FLANCHER: acoustic stand-up bass, electric bass GIL BARBEE: drums, percussion
copyright 1999 ENTENDRE (BMI) all rights reserved
Engineered and Co-Produced by CHUCK SEWARD |
With guest artists: IRIS CLEARWATER: flute RICK DUNN: pedal steel GEEB JOHNSTON: fiddle/violin HUNTER MANN: vocal RICHARD MARSHALL SWIL KANIM: violin BOB McCAULEY: keyboard CHUCK SEWARD: back-up vocals BARRY ULMAN: saxophone |
